What Matters Most

Prep work determines 80% of how long a paint job lasts. Power washing, scraping, caulking, and priming add to the upfront cost but dramatically extend the life of the finish coat.

Pro Tip

For exterior painting, request a paint with built-in primer for one-coat coverage. It reduces labor time and the total gallons needed.

Common Mistake

Choosing colors based on a paint chip in store lighting. Always test a quart on the actual wall and observe it at different times of day before committing to gallons.

Best Time to Buy

Interior painting is year-round work, but painters offer their best rates during winter when exterior work dries up.

Detailed Cost Breakdown

House Painting Cost Items — Waco

Adjusted for Waco
12 cost items — hover rows for details
ItemLow Est.High Est.Note
Interior painting (per room)
$179$477
Whole interior (3 bed/2 bath)
$1,072$2,979
Exterior painting (1-story home)
$1,192$2,979
Exterior painting (2-story home)
$2,085$4,468
Cabinet painting (kitchen)
$715$2,085specialty work
Deck staining & sealing
$298$894
Trim & molding painting
$179$477
Popcorn ceiling removal + paint
$298$894per room
Wallpaper removal + painting
$238$715per room
Paint (per gallon, premium)
$35$75Benjamin Moore, Sherwin-Williams
Primer & surface prep
$119$357
Power washing (pre-exterior)
$119$298
